The synthesizer uses a phase-locked loop to lock the exciter VCO to a
modulatable frequency reference. The synthesizer IC receives the divider
and control information from the RISC processor via a 3-wire serial bus
(clock, data and enable). When the data bits are latched in, the synthesizer
processes the incoming signals from the VCO feedback signal (f
vcofb
) and
the reference oscillator (f
ref
).
The VCO feedback attenuator is a resistive divider that terminates the VCO
feedback signal in a fixed low impedance (50). This attenuates the VCO
RF level down to a level suitable for the RF prescaler (within the synthesizer
IC).
